Block 593,123
Block Hash
68385ba9a5f22cda2bee75751dc704839b14a1c8d2bec1fd288246079fc373c6
Previous Block Hash
3b984360fd022fdb103569c067d4c140a717a01345abc446f02c0d85100f4efc
Mined
Transactions
2
Difficulty
42.60 M
Size
363 bytes
Transactions (2)
1 input, 1 output
15,625.0226
PEPE
1 input, 1 output
83,999.4774
PEPE